The Vinyl Tablecloth is Optimal for Households
A simple addition like a vinyl table cloth can go a very long way in enhancing your overall dining experience. There are many reasons that you may want to use one, and I’m going to list a few of the benefits in this article.
You may have a traditional tablecloth made of cloth or other fabric, but this requires a lot of maintenance. A vinyl tablecloth is very easy to maintain and won’t require the same washing or dry cleaning attention that other tablecloths do. Usually, some soap and water will do the trick.
You’ll also provide very adequate protection to your tables. Spills will rarely penetrate your tablecloth and food won’t go near the surface.
By covering a table with something as simple as vinyl, there’s no need to worry about stains like this or using coasters whatsoever.
Another great feature of vinyl table tops is the fact that it’s very easy to clean food or spills off the surface of them. If you have kids in the house, you’ll likely experience spills a few times per week.
Due to the nature of vinyl, it’s really easy to brush any liquid or food spills off the tablecloth. Not only is it easy to brush these things off, but they’ll rarely stain once they’ve been removed. This is the very reason that many busy restaurants choose to use vinyl coverings for their tables.
Another great benefit that comes with using vinyl on my tables is the fact that I have two young children who no longer pose a threat to the well being of my kitchen table. I decided to buy a fitted vinyl tablecloth, which makes it impossible for my children to tug the corners of the tablecloth.
Most importantly, vinyl tablecloths are extremely affordable. They won’t cost you an arm and a leg, and the process of buying and applying one couldn’t be easier.

Are Supplements Effective For You?
Do you know anybody that wants to lose fat? Perhaps you are desperate to lose some weight? If so, you have probably been bombarded by all the different companies willing to sell you the next fat loss miracle.
Unfortunately, the production of these supplements is not regulated by our government. You could literally start your own product line overnight.
However, could it really be possible that most supplements are useless? The real truth is that very very few supplements actually work. And once you do find a supplement that works, you then have to find a company that can guarantee purity.
And to help ease your pain, I have decided to analyze 4 common fat loss supplements:
1. Branched-chain amino acids. The claim is that amino acids increase energy levels and help build more muscle. What the marketers fail to reveal is that amino acids provide an extremely small percentage of energy compared to macro nutrients. Moreover, taking a huge amount of one amino acid can block the absorption of another.
2. Carnitine. This nutrient helps transport fatty acids across the cell membrane and into mitochondria, cells that produce energy. Supplementing with it is useless, however. Why? Because the body produces its own supply and does NOT need extra for optimal fat loss.
3. Insulin mimickers. The most popular insulin mimicker is chromium picolinate. And some initial work showed promise here. But the end conclusion is that chromium is a waste of money. You are far better off using this money to buy healthy food.
4. Powders. By powders I mean meal replacements. The term is very contradictory. After all, a packet of powder cannot match up to a fully balanced meal loaded with nutrients. Use meal replacements in only the most extreme situations. And even bars would be a better option here.
If a supplement is accompanied by ridiculous claims, it probably does not work. You are much better off spending your time and energy doing other things that will actually make a difference. And do not be swayed by clever marketing!

The Best Diets To Lose 20 Pounds Quickly – Updated
Just because we want to lose weight doesn’t mean that we want to be ostracized from society. This is particularly an issue if we happen to be the family chef; nibbling our own lightweight morsels whilst the aroma of ‘real food’ wafts under our nostrils! This can be frustrating, so let’s look at how we can integrate our weight loss program into regular family meals.
Whatever we serve up, when we’re aiming to lose weight the first thing we can address is our portion size. Starting a meal with a full plate is very gratifying, so why not buy yourself a smaller plate? Don’t rush to be the first to start eating. Take your time and chew your food well. This will leave you feeling more satiated, and prevent you from always finishing before everyone else.
It should be possible to eat the same dinner as everyone else for several days of the week. Just make sure you eat lots of vegetables, and only serve yourself a small amount of carbohydrate. Also, restrict any side portions of bread and butter! If the family like their puddings, prepare ones that you can have a taste of. Check any tinned fruit you have is in juice, not syrup.
But you can also sneak in the odd diet meal for the whole family. Delicious low calorie meals can be created without anyone suspecting a thing! Fresh herbs make a great addition to spaghetti dishes – and add plenty of mushrooms and courgettes. Instead of oil, use tinned tomatoes and olives for juiciness.
When you’re shopping for food, always pick out lean cuts of meat. Remember also that fish can be a lower fat alternative. Whatever the rest of your family weigh, it’s still advantageous for them as well to eat lean meat. Roast chicken is a good all-rounder, just make sure you remove any skin and eat breast meat where possible. Select potatoes that have a naturally creamier texture, such as Vivaldi or Maris Piper. Then you can feel fulfilled without loading them with butter.
Whole wheat or oats are the best cereals to buy – and choose ones that don’t have any additional sugar. Leave cereal bars alone too. Even these have far too many calories for the amount of food you’re eating. There are also many ‘hidden’ cals in a lot of drinks. If you drink cola or other sodas, always buy the diet varieties.
Wine and beer can be very fattening, so try to limit it where possible. Tomato juice with Worcestershire sauce and ice has a good kick and makes a change. As apple juice is particularly strong in flavour, water it down half and half and serve it in a wine glass for more sophistication!
Clearly, we can’t keep consuming the same things and expect to drop the weight. Although the odd bit of fine-tuning can work wonders to help things along.
